This role works closely with clinical, electrical, industrial design, supplier engineering, quality and

manufacturing teams to ensure designs of medical capital equipment meet clinical and user

needs and perform reliably and effectively in the field. In this position, you will be part of a team

of talented engineers in a focused, high energy, collaborative work environment, challenged to

make sound decisions when faced with time pressures and ambiguous or incomplete

information typical of issue troubleshooting and product development. You will be expected to

use design and analytical skills to conceptualize, develop, and productize mechanical designs.

  • Lead multi-disciplinary technical teams, working closely with Product Management and Clinical Development to translate clinical and user needs into requirements and specifications for new and current designs.
  • Rapidly develop and iterate full-scale prototypes of candidate architectures to satisfy requirements
  • Design components and produce mechanical drawings in a government regulated environment for volume manufacturing processes which may include cast metal, thermoforming, sheet metal, and others.
  • Develop and commercialize mechanical assemblies, with careful consideration for key functions and safety.
  • Perform risk analyses and develop design requirements. Document and test design according to corporate and departmental operating procedures.
  • Provide technical expertise to assist with the development of initial fixtures and assembly processes in collaboration with manufacturing and automation teams.
  • Support production of final product by troubleshooting process and component problems.
  • Support the quality and regulatory processes.
  • Help establish individual and team goals aligned with overall project and company goals.
